    I have been using Final Cut Pro for a couple years and have never had this problem before but now im stumped. When I plug my firewire from the computer into my camera and try to capture it tells me: “Attempt to capture video without a video device selected. Please select a video device in your capture presets and try again”. So I got into Audio/video settings-then under capture presets and i do have DV NTSC 48 KHz selected. Which i think is what i have always used.

    I have used two different firewires with the same result, i can capture into imovie just fine so its not the camera. Also when trying to capture on the bottom of the capture window it says VTR OK which usually means i wont have a problem…i thought…..please help!!!

    I was having strange problems with my FCP and corrected the problems by deleting my prefference in FCP. Some times they become corrupted. FCP will defautl back to original prefs.
